New head of Odesa Film Studio appointed

(Photo: Odesa Film Studio/Facebook)

The head of Odesa Film Production, a subsidiary of Odesa Film Studio, Anna Docheva, has been appointed acting chairman of the studio's board.

According to the press service of the film studio, she replaced Andriy Osipov, who had been heading the studio since the end of 2016 and was recently appointed head of the State Film Agency of Ukraine.

According to the studio, Hanna Docheva has been working at the studio since 2018. For the past five years, she has been the head of the Odesa Film Production subsidiary. Among the projects she has produced are the feature films Unreal KOPets, Why I'm Alive, Two Truths, The River's Edge, Dovzhenko, as well as a number of short films and YouTube projects.

Since 2024, Hanna has been a board member of the Odesa branch of the National Union of Cinematographers of Ukraine. She is a member of the board of the annual Kira Muratova Short Encounters short film competition, coordinates the Legends of Odesa Film Studio award, and is a member of the board of the Ukrainian National Film Festival Cinema for Victory.

Earlier, the Odesa Film Studio was damaged by a Russian air strike on the city on the night of June 10, completely destroying the sets for the film Dovzhenko.

In May, the State Film Agency of Ukraine appointed a new head, a well-known film producer, writer and head of the Odesa Film Studio, Andriy Osipov.

The Odesa Film Studio is one of the oldest film studio complexes not only in Ukraine but also in Eastern Europe. It was founded in 1919 on the basis of several private studios that had been operating in Odesa before the Revolution, and it quickly became a center of development for Ukrainian and Soviet cinema. During the twentieth century, hundreds of films, both fiction and documentaries, were shot here. Prominent directors, cameramen, and actors worked at the Odesa Film Studio. The studio became widely known for its comedies, adventure films, and historical dramas. In the Soviet period, it was considered one of the leading studios in the USSR and was part of the Soyuzkino structure.
